1. 학습
  2. /
  3. 강의
  4. /
  5. Programowanie równoległe w R

Connected

연습 문제

foreach ze zmiennymi i pakietami

Tempo, w jakim rośnie populacja, nazywamy stopą wzrostu i wyrażamy jako procent. Niemal każdy kraj odnotowuje jej spadek, ale niektóre robią to szybciej niż inne.

Zostałeś zatrudniony jako analityk demograficzny. Twoim zadaniem jest obliczenie stosunku krajowej stopy wzrostu populacji do globalnej stopy wzrostu dla lat 2017–2021. Dysponujesz listą ramek danych ls_df, z których każda wygląda następująco:

    country year growth_rate
Afghanistan 2017        2.52
...

Masz też globalną ramkę danych df_global:

year global_growth
2017          1.15
...

foreach i dplyr są już wczytane. Klaster został utworzony i zarejestrowany jako backend dla foreach.

지침

100 XP
  • Wyeksportuj df_global do klastra wewnątrz wywołania funkcji foreach().
  • Wskaż pakiet dplyr wymagany do obliczeń.
  • Ustaw rbind jako metodę łączenia wyników.
  • Użyj operatora równoległego.